Patents Assigned to Systems, Inc.
-
Patent number: 11371777Abstract: A device and method for drying fine particulate. A parallel flow rotary drum dryer is used to dry the particulate material. There is a combustion chamber for the burner, located upstream of the dryer inlet, and the burner flame is limited to the combustion chamber so the fine particulate material does not come into direct contact with the burner flame. The output from the dryer passes through a knock-out box including a baffle system with a plurality of narrow gaps to create a pressure drop to slow down the gas flow and enable the entrained fine mesh dry particulate to drop out through a bottom outlet before the effluent gas is sent to the dust collection/air filtration system.Type: GrantFiled: July 9, 2019Date of Patent: June 28, 2022Assignee: Industrial Process Systems, Inc.Inventors: Leonard A Loesch, Oscar Mathis, III
-
Publication number: 20220198848Abstract: A method of controlling access of a user terminal comprising: acquiring a received signal strength indicator (RSSI) of a signal received from an access control device; acquiring a first distance variable based on the RSSI, the first distance variable being related to a distance between the user terminal and the access control device; acquiring a second distance variable based on the first distance variable; and transmitting a signal for providing authentication information of the user terminal to the access control device.Type: ApplicationFiled: June 29, 2021Publication date: June 23, 2022Applicant: MOCA SYSTEM INC.Inventors: Jae Hyun KYUNG, Jong Keun LEE
-
Publication number: 20220197711Abstract: The technology disclosed relates to runtime execution of functions across reconfigurable processor. In particular, the technology disclosed relates to a runtime logic that is configured to execute a first set of functions in a plurality of functions and/or data therefor on a first reconfigurable processor, and a second set of functions in the plurality of functions and/or data therefor on additional reconfigurable processors. Functions in the second set of functions and/or the data therefor are transmitted to the additional reconfigurable processors using one or more of a first reconfigurable processor-to-additional reconfigurable processors buffers, and results of executing the functions and/or the data therefor on the additional reconfigurable processors are transmitted to the first reconfigurable processor using one or more of additional reconfigurable processors-to-first reconfigurable processor buffers.Type: ApplicationFiled: November 9, 2021Publication date: June 23, 2022Applicant: SambaNova Systems, Inc.Inventors: Ram Sivaramakrishnan, Sumti Jairath, Emre Ali Burhan, Manish K. Shah, Raghu Prabhakar, Ravinder Kumar, Arnav Goel, Ranen Chatterjee, Gregory Frederick Grohoski, Kin Hing Leung, Dawei Huang, Manoj Unnikrishnan, Martin Russell Raumann, Bandish B. Shah
-
Publication number: 20220198855Abstract: Disclosed systems and methods relate to a smart access control reader for an access control system. According to embodiments, a method can include installing the smart access control reader to the access control system by connecting the smart access control reader to the access control system via wiring of the access control system. The method can also include receiving, by the smart access control reader, one or more first credentials for authenticating one or more users by the access control system. The method can further include determining, by the smart access control reader, that the one or more first credentials are authorized. Moreover, the method can include transmitting, by the smart access control reader, a second credential to an access control panel of the access control system, in response to a request by a first user to access an area monitored by the access control system.Type: ApplicationFiled: March 9, 2022Publication date: June 23, 2022Applicant: Latch Systems, Inc.Inventors: Luke Andrew SCHOENFELDER, Michael Brian JONES, Thomas MEYERHOFFER, Ali Akbar HUSSAIN, Ivan Almaral SOLE, Travis HOLT, James GRISZBACHER
-
Publication number: 20220197970Abstract: Embodiments described herein include systems and methods for encapsulating HTML. A remote browser executing on a server may be configured to provide a document object model (DOM) of HTML of a webpage rendered by the remote browser at the server. A transcoding agent executing in the remote browser may be configured to encapsulate the HTML. The transcoding agent may be configured to send the encapsulated HTML via a remote delivery session to a local browser for rendering. The local browser may execute on a client device and may maintain a DOM for the encapsulated HTML. The transcoding agent may be configured to receive events corresponding to the DOM maintained by the local browser. The remote browser may further be configured to cause the received events to execute on the DOM provided by the remote browser.Type: ApplicationFiled: March 11, 2022Publication date: June 23, 2022Applicant: Citrix Systems, Inc.Inventor: Abhishek Chauhan
-
Publication number: 20220200977Abstract: Described embodiments provide systems and methods for protecting private data or confidential information. A device can receive a request from a client for a page from a server that includes confidential information to be verified with an owner of the confidential information. The device may be intermediary between the client and the server. Prior to providing the page to the client for rendering, the device may replace a first user interface (UI) element having the confidential information in the page, with a second UI element to obfuscate the confidential information. The device may receive an activation of the second UI element to request the owner to verify the confidential information from the client. The device may send to the client an update to the page to include an indication of whether the confidential information has been correctly verified with the owner.Type: ApplicationFiled: December 17, 2020Publication date: June 23, 2022Applicant: Citrix Systems, Inc.Inventor: Manbinder Pal Singh
-
Publication number: 20220198114Abstract: Roughly described, the invention involves a system including a plurality of functional units that execute different segments of a dataflow, and share intermediate results via a peer-to-peer messaging protocol. The functional units are reconfigurable, with different units being reconfigurable at different levels of granularity. The peer-to-peer messaging protocol includes control tokens or other mechanisms by which the consumer of the intermediate results learns that data has been transferred, and in response thereto triggers its next dataflow segment. A host or configuration controller configures the data units with their respective dataflow segments, but once execution of the configured dataflow begins, no host need be involved in orchestrating data synchronization, the transfer of intermediate results, or the triggering of processing after the data are received.Type: ApplicationFiled: July 19, 2021Publication date: June 23, 2022Applicant: SambaNova Systems, Inc.Inventors: Martin Russell RAUMANN, Qi ZHENG, Bandish B. SHAH, Ravinder KUMAR, Kin Hing LEUNG, Sumti JAIRATH, Gregory Frederick GROHOSKI
-
Publication number: 20220194468Abstract: A vehicle trailer assist system is configured to display a plurality of target areas to a vehicle operator for the vehicle operator to select. The vehicle operator selects a target area on a trailer for tracking and using in determining a relative orientation with the vehicle. The system records selected target area and determines a relative orientation between a trailer and a tow vehicle based on a relative position between the features in the selected target area on the trailer and the tow vehicle.Type: ApplicationFiled: December 20, 2020Publication date: June 23, 2022Applicant: Continental Automotive Systems, Inc.Inventors: Nizar Ahamed, Abdulwahab Alkeilani, Luis Enrique Guerra Fernandez
-
Publication number: 20220197712Abstract: The technology disclosed relates to inter-node execution of configuration files on reconfigurable processors using smart network interface controller (SmartNIC) buffers. In particular, the technology disclosed relates to a runtime logic that is configured to execute configuration files that define applications and process application data for applications using a first reconfigurable processor on a first node, and a second host processor on a second node. The execution includes streaming configuration data in the configuration files and the application data between the first reconfigurable processor and the second host processor using one or more SmartNIC buffers.Type: ApplicationFiled: November 9, 2021Publication date: June 23, 2022Applicant: SambaNova Systems, Inc.Inventors: Ram SIVARAMAKRISHNAN, Sumti JAIRATH, Emre Ali BURHAN, Manish K. SHAH, Raghu PRABHAKAR, Ravinder KUMAR, Arnav GOEL, Ranen CHATTERJEE, Gregory Frederick GROHOSKI, Kin Hing LEUNG, Dawei HUANG, Manoj UNNIKRISHNAN, Martin Russell RAUMANN, Bandish B. SHAH
-
Publication number: 20220197709Abstract: The technology disclosed relates to runtime execution of configuration files on reconfigurable processors with varying configuration granularity. In particular, the technology disclosed relates to a runtime logic that is configured to receive a set of configuration files for an application, and load and execute a first subset of configuration files in the set of configuration files and associated application data on a first reconfigurable processor. The first reconfigurable processor has a first level of configurable granularity. The runtime logic is further configured to load and execute a second subset of configuration files in the set of configuration files and associated application data on a second reconfigurable processor. The second reconfigurable processor has a second level of configurable granularity that is different from the first level of configurable granularity.Type: ApplicationFiled: November 9, 2021Publication date: June 23, 2022Applicant: SambaNova Systems, Inc.Inventors: Ram SIVARAMAKRISHNAN, Sumti JAIRATH, Emre Ali BURHAN, Manish K. SHAH, Raghu PRABHAKAR, Ravinder KUMAR, Arnav GOEL, Ranen CHATTERJEE, Gregory Frederick GROHOSKI, Kin Hing LEUNG, Dawei HUANG, Manoj UNNIKRISHNAN, Martin Russell RAUMANN, Bandish B. SHAH
-
Publication number: 20220197710Abstract: The technology disclosed relates to inter-processor execution of configuration files on reconfigurable processors using smart network interface controller (SmartNIC) buffers. In particular, the technology disclosed relates to a runtime logic that is configured to execute configuration files that define applications and process application data for applications using a first reconfigurable processor and a second reconfigurable processor. The execution includes streaming configuration data in the configuration files and the application data between the first reconfigurable processor and the second reconfigurable processor using one or more SmartNIC buffers.Type: ApplicationFiled: November 9, 2021Publication date: June 23, 2022Applicant: SambaNova Systems, Inc.Inventors: Ram SIVARAMAKRISHNAN, Sumti JAIRATH, Emre Ali BURHAN, Manish K. SHAH, Raghu PRABHAKAR, Ravinder KUMAR, Arnav GOEL, Ranen CHATTERJEE, Gregory Frederick GROHOSKI, Kin Hing LEUNG, Dawei HUANG, Manoj UNNIKRISHNAN, Martin Russell RAUMANN, Bandish B. SHAH
-
Publication number: 20220197714Abstract: A system for training parameters of a neural network includes a processing node with a processor reconfigurable at a first level of configuration granularity and a controller reconfigurable at a finer level of configuration granularity. The processor is configured to execute a first dataflow segment of the neural network with training data to generate a predicted output value using a set of neural network parameters, calculate a first intermediate result for a parameter based on the predicted output value, a target output value, and a parameter gradient, and provide the first intermediate result to the controller. The controller is configured to receive a second intermediate result over a network, and execute a second dataflow segment, dependent upon the first intermediate result and the second intermediate result, to generate a third intermediate result indicative of an update of the parameter.Type: ApplicationFiled: January 24, 2022Publication date: June 23, 2022Applicant: SambaNova Systems, Inc.Inventors: Martin Russell RAUMANN, Qi ZHENG, Bandish B. SHAH, Ravinder KUMAR, Kin Hing LEUNG, Sumti JAIRATH, Gregory Frederick GROHOSKI
-
Publication number: 20220198117Abstract: A system for executing a graph partitioned across a plurality of reconfigurable computing units includes a processing node that has a first computing unit reconfigurable at a first level of configuration granularity and a second computing unit reconfigurable at a second, finer, level of configuration granularity. The first computing unit is configured by a host system to execute a first dataflow segment of the graph using one or more dataflow pipelines to generate a first intermediate result and to provide the first intermediate result to the second computing unit without passing through the host system. The second computing unit is configured by the host system to execute a second dataflow segment of the graph, dependent upon the first intermediate result, to generate a second intermediate result and to send the second intermediate result to a third computing unit, without passing through the host system, to continue execution of the graph.Type: ApplicationFiled: January 27, 2022Publication date: June 23, 2022Applicant: SambaNova Systems, Inc.Inventors: Martin Russell RAUMANN, Qi ZHENG, Bandish B. SHAH, Ravinder KUMAR, Kin Hing LEUNG, Sumti JAIRATH, Gregory Frederick GROHOSKI
-
Publication number: 20220195675Abstract: Milling-drumless products, systems, manufactures, and methods for removing material, such as concrete or asphalt, and a system and method of assembling material removal (for example, grinding and/or cutting) blade elements, or blade elements and spacers, to fabricate a configuration that eliminates a need for a large milling drum are provided. The method allows the configuration to be adjusted easily in a field situation to most any material removal width by exchanging, adding or subtracting blade elements and/or spacers.Type: ApplicationFiled: February 2, 2022Publication date: June 23, 2022Applicant: Dynatech Systems, Inc.Inventors: Glenn Mahaffey, JR., Ronald Nealey
-
SYSTEM, METHOD, AND APPARATUS FOR PROVIDING DYNAMIC, PRIORITIZED SPECTRUM MANAGEMENT AND UTILIZATION
Publication number: 20220201496Abstract: Systems, methods, and apparatuses for providing dynamic, prioritized spectrum utilization management. The system includes at least one monitoring sensor, at least one data analysis engine, at least one application, a semantic engine, a programmable rules and policy editor, a tip and cue server, and/or a control panel. The tip and cue server is operable utilize the environmental awareness from the data processed by the at least one data analysis engine in combination with additional information to create actionable data.Type: ApplicationFiled: March 10, 2022Publication date: June 23, 2022Applicant: Digital Global Systems, Inc.Inventors: Armando Montalvo, Jeremy Levin -
SYSTEM, METHOD, AND APPARATUS FOR PROVIDING DYNAMIC, PRIORITIZED SPECTRUM MANAGEMENT AND UTILIZATION
Publication number: 20220201495Abstract: Systems, methods, and apparatuses for providing dynamic, prioritized spectrum utilization management. The system includes at least one monitoring sensor, at least one data analysis engine, at least one application, a semantic engine, a programmable rules and policy editor, a tip and cue server, and/or a control panel. The tip and cue server is operable utilize the environmental awareness from the data processed by the at least one data analysis engine in combination with additional information to create actionable data.Type: ApplicationFiled: March 10, 2022Publication date: June 23, 2022Applicant: Digital Global Systems, Inc.Inventor: Armando Montalvo -
Publication number: 20220198007Abstract: Described embodiments provide systems and methods for validating a request to access a resource. A device can receive a first request from the client that includes a first resource of the server. The device may add the first resource to an accessed-resource list of a session between the client and the server. The device may receive a response from the server to the first request that includes a second resource. The device may incorporate a mapping between an indication of the second resource and the first resource, to a shared data structure. The device within the session may receive a second request that includes a third resource of the server. The device may determine to allow the server to receive the second request when an indication of the third resource is mapped to at least one resource in the shared data structure that is present in the accessed-resource list.Type: ApplicationFiled: December 18, 2020Publication date: June 23, 2022Applicant: Citrix Systems, Inc.Inventor: Rama Rao Katta
-
Publication number: 20220198702Abstract: A method determining an angle of a trailer relative to a vehicle. The method includes generating a projection on a trailer with a projector. An image is obtained of the projection on the trailer with a camera. An angle of the trailer relative to a vehicle is determined by comparing the image of the projection with a known pattern of the projection.Type: ApplicationFiled: December 22, 2020Publication date: June 23, 2022Applicant: Continental Automotive Systems, Inc.Inventors: Julien Ip, Kyle P Carpenter, Xin Yu
-
Publication number: 20220197603Abstract: There are provided systems and methods for providing tools in an integrated development environment (IDE) for performing one or more of defining, compiling, packaging, collaborating, and testing zero-knowledge proofs.Type: ApplicationFiled: August 30, 2021Publication date: June 23, 2022Applicant: Aleo Systems Inc.Inventors: Howard WU, Collin CHIN, Raymond CHU
-
Publication number: 20220197713Abstract: The technology disclosed relates to inter-node execution of configuration files on reconfigurable processors using network interface controller (NIC) buffers. In particular, the technology disclosed relates to a runtime logic that is configured to execute configuration files that define applications and application data for applications using a first reconfigurable processor connected to a first host, and a second reconfigurable processor connected to a second host. The first reconfigurable processor is configured to push input data for the applications in a first plurality of buffers. The first host is configured to cause a first network interface controller (NIC) to stream the input data to a second plurality of buffers from the first plurality of buffers. The second host is configured to cause a second NIC to stream the input data to the second reconfigurable processor from the second plurality of buffers.Type: ApplicationFiled: November 9, 2021Publication date: June 23, 2022Applicant: SambaNova Systems, Inc.Inventors: Ram SIVARAMAKRISHNAN, Sumti JAIRATH, Emre Ali BURHAN, Manish K. SHAH, Raghu PRABHAKAR, Ravinder KUMAR, Arnav GOEL, Ranen CHATTERJEE, Gregory Frederick GROHOSKI, Kin Hing LEUNG, Dawei HUANG, Manoj UNNIKRISHNAN, Martin Russell RAUMANN, Bandish B. SHAH